Sen. Mark Villar Advances Internet Transactions Bill To Safeguard Merchants And Consumers
Photo credit: Senate PH
In a significant move to fortify protections for both online merchants and consumers, Senator Mark Villar, chairperson of the Committee on Trade, Commerce, and Entrepreneurship, successfully shepherded the passage of Senate Bill No. 1846 (SBN 1846), also known as the Internet Transactions Bill, during its second reading on Tuesday, September 19, 2023.
The primary objective of SBN 1846 is to establish stringent safeguards against fraudulent practices prevalent in internet transactions, a growing concern in the modern digital landscape. The bill aims to bolster confidence in online commerce by introducing comprehensive regulations and enforcement mechanisms.
One of the key provisions of SBN 1846 is the establishment of the E-Commerce Bureau, an agency tasked with the implementation, monitoring, and enforcement of the bill's provisions, as well as the existing E-Commerce Act of 2000. This new bureau will play a pivotal role in ensuring strict compliance with the rules governing e-commerce activities, enhancing the overall integrity of digital transactions.
The bill's provisions encompass various aspects of internet transactions, including the establishment of guidelines for secure online payment methods, consumer data protection measures, and mechanisms for resolving disputes arising from online purchases.
Additionally, SBN 1846 seeks to promote transparency among online sellers by requiring them to provide accurate product information, clear pricing details, and accessible customer support channels. This move aims to eliminate deceptive practices often encountered by consumers in the online marketplace.
